NPR - Nepalese Rupee
Country: Nepal
Region: Asia
Sub-Unit: 1 Rs = 100 paisa
Symbol: Rs
The rupee was introduced in 1932, replacing the silver mohar. Initially, the rupee was called the mohru in Nepalese. Its value was pegged to the Indian rupee in 1993 at a rate of 1.6 Nepalese rupees = 1 Indian rupee.
NPR Exchange Rates CLP - Chilean Peso
Country: Chile
Region: South America
Sub-Unit: 1 Peso = 100 centavo
Symbol: $
The Chilean peso is subdivided into 100 centavos, although no centavo denominated coins remain in circulation. Colloquial names for some banknotes and coins include luka or luca for the 1000-peso banknote, quina for the 500-peso coin, and gamba for the 100-peso coin.
